    How are we going in 2024 - General Markets

    • SP 500 finished this Week at 5123, due to a big drop on Friday of close to 1.5%. Weekly, around 1.5% loss. So no big drop, but Friday has tested some nerves. Still in a very strong uptrend from 3500, so dips may be part of the rise. Question for many analysts is that will it do around 10% or may reverse before that.
    • Volatility Index VIX is at 17.31 - first panic button for punters, rising 16% on Friday on the back of big drop in indices. So caution time. Below 20 is still fine, but a big rise on Friday, if it continues could go over 20
    • Bitcoin doing wild swings now playing between 60 and 75k, currently at 67k
    • Sentiment Indicator - at Neutral 46, one of the worst readings of recent times. Another couple of points and we will in Fear zone. Another indicator which is talking caution from overall market perspective.
    • Russell 2000 overall not doing great, more important indicator for risk-on/resource stocks. This week it lost another 3% and first time dipped intra-day below 2000 in nearly 2 months - another caution
    • Yields still very high and increased after high inflation reading
    • Dollar Index too at a higher level and going up
    • Gold, Silver and Oil doing well
    • Overall caution at this stage based on market indicators

    What may happen next week - General Markets/U/Li:
    • Indices after a big drop on Friday is in an interesting zone. It has been rising continuously for quite sometime, all the dips have been bought, will this be bought as well or will we see further drop below 5000 for SP 500? Important week for general markets - a big test
    • Russell 2000 is key for us, we want that to go up - its been worst performing index and signs still not good. There is only one day it has gone below 1900, so on weakness, hopefully comes back from some 1900 number
    • Key economic data this week around - no major market moving, but usual weekly data, Fed speech etc
    • Uranium Sector overview - Uranium Spot first signs this week that we may have seen a bottom. No confirmation though yet. I have been writing CCJ needs to hold 139, it reached there 4 times coming back from 50s. In my last Weekly Report 3 weeks back, I had mentioned that signs look good that 139 may hold, a number I had been calling for sometime. CCJ made a new All Time High on Friday at 52.64, before general market dragged it down. For those reading my posts, Since January I had been alluding that our next good rally may come in April. Somehow it has played out that way. Spot price has settled in high 80s in recent weeks. So was Friday the high of this rally with CCJ making a new high and now we go back or we will see the rally continue? I don't thing its easy to say, but my feeling at this stage that we have not seen the end of this rally, CCJ may make somewhere between 55 and 60 before it goes back and prepares for next leg. But anything can happen, general markets also being tested.
    • Lithium Sector overview - (Overall same as my last report from 22nd March). Its still in consolidation phase. Most Li stocks had a big bottom around Feb 6th (and around it). Most have recovered from their very bottom, though some still around it. A recovery happened. Many Li stocks gained between 20 to 50%. Now a back-test/consolidation phase is in play. ALB, which I use as an indicator, twice moved to 130s this week, but played exactly like last time when it went to 130s, after a few days a big drop towards 120s. We saw the drop again on Friday and moving towards 120s. For me anything below 128 we are in weakness zone. Last time ALB did retreat from early 120s, so if it can do it again, that would be good. Otherwise we need to hold at least 118, maybe even 120, otherwise probability of making a new 52 week low below 106 increases, which would not be good for most Li stock. Though individual stocks on their announcement could continue to make gains. Spot price is still rising, which is positive, and gives hope of a recovery.
    • On Friday US indices got hammered. Some believe due to spooking of Iran/Israel possible conflict escalating. One to keep to eye on. Sometime geo-political events create some panic, sometimes just a big drop (like Russia/Ukraine) and quickly recovering, other times could be sustained. Something to keep an eye on this week.
